Management Meeting Minutes

Attendees: heads of department. Agenda: customer-support outsourcing plan.

The committee reviewed proposals from Helvane Services and Quorrin Desk. Helvane offers lower per-ticket cost; Quorrin scored higher on quality audits. It was agreed to run a 90-day pilot with Quorrin covering tier-one queries while retaining escalations in-house. HR will prepare redeployment options for affected staff. A final recommendation goes to the executive committee next month. The confidential note on forward plans is recorded below.

management briefing: The finance team signed off on a budget of $35.3 million for Project Aldax. The renewal with Quenathek Partners closes at $12.1 million a year, 41 percent above the last contract.

OPS-1193: slim build of the ferrowick base image fails signature check at deploy. Slimming step strips metadata the verifier needs; digest mismatch, rollout blocked. Workaround: re-sign post-slim. Patch landed in build pipeline v14. Verify against the re-signed artifact before unblocking. Key for the re-signed image follows.

rollout seal: bky3_7wZ

Action item PM-7 (Gustwire fan-out incident): During the alert storm, the fan-out service retried failed pushes without backoff, amplifying load on the notification gateway. We will add jittered exponential backoff and a per-region circuit breaker by end of quarter. Security review should confirm the breaker cannot be toggled without signed config changes. The proposed design and threat notes are posted here.

wiki page, bawig-yawep: https://jenkins.nelvrotech.local/ticket/build/projects/view/view/pages/view/a285c2b5588ad4f337d9b5f2

# Env Vars — Crumbline Order Cutoff

The bakery order-cutoff rule is driven by `CUTOFF_LOCAL_TIME` (default 14:00) and `CUTOFF_TZ`. Orders after cutoff roll to the next bake day. Overrides per store go in `CUTOFF_STORE_MAP`. Do not hardcode times in the Ovenline worker; it reads env only at boot, so restart after changes. The cutoff worker also needs its queue auth token to claim jobs. Set it in the env file like so, on the next line:

sealed setting: LEDGER_TOKEN20=6148d35bbb480b0ab79e